
Python实现Word到Excel表格数据自动化提取
版权申诉
602KB |
更新于2024-11-23
| 95 浏览量 | 举报
收藏
Python自动办公实例-一键将word中的表格提取到excel文件中.zip文件提供了一个实用的Python脚本,展示了如何使用Python语言结合相关库来实现办公自动化。在办公自动化场景中,经常需要处理大量的文档数据,尤其是将数据从一种格式转换到另一种格式,如从Word文档中提取表格数据并保存为Excel文件。这个实例中所涉及的核心知识点包括:
1. Python编程基础:本实例要求读者具备一定的Python编程基础,能够理解和编写Python代码,熟悉基本的数据结构和控制流程。
2. Word文档处理:实例中需要用到处理Word文档的库,最常用的是python-docx库。这个库可以用来创建、修改以及提取Word文档中的内容。通过该库的使用,可以实现对Word文档中的表格进行读取、遍历和数据提取的功能。
3. Excel文件操作:将提取出的Word表格数据写入Excel文件中,需要用到的库是openpyxl或者xlwt(旧库)。这些库提供了丰富的接口用于操作Excel文件,包括创建、编辑和保存Excel工作簿和工作表。
4. 数据转换与处理:数据在从Word到Excel的转换过程中,可能需要进行清洗、格式转换等处理,确保数据的准确性和可用性。这可能涉及到字符串处理、数据类型转换等编程技术。
5. 自动化脚本编写:编写自动化脚本的基本思路是创建一个程序,该程序能够自动完成之前需要人工操作的重复性任务。通过Python脚本,可以设定一定的逻辑顺序,来自动执行从Word提取表格并保存为Excel文件的过程。
6. 应用场景:这样的自动化实例可以广泛应用于各种需要文档数据处理的办公场景。例如,在人力资源部门中,需要将招聘申请表从Word格式转化为Excel表格以便进行数据统计和分析。在数据分析和研究工作中,也可能需要处理大量文献和报告中的数据,并将其整理为结构化的格式。
7. 跨平台兼容性:由于Python是一种跨平台的编程语言,通过Python实现的自动化脚本可以运行在Windows、Linux和MacOS等多种操作系统上,具有很好的兼容性和可移植性。
8. 安全性与错误处理:编写自动化脚本时,需要考虑到代码的健壮性和异常处理机制。在处理文件读写时,可能会遇到文件不存在、格式错误或者权限问题等异常情况,脚本应当能够妥善处理这些异常,保证程序的稳定运行。
9. 性能优化:对于处理大量数据或频繁进行文件操作的自动化任务,性能优化也是需要考虑的方面。合理使用内存和处理器资源,优化算法效率,可以有效提高脚本的运行速度和效率。
10. 用户体验:自动化脚本虽然主要是面向程序开发者,但在某些情况下,也可能需要非技术人员使用。因此,脚本的用户界面设计、错误提示信息以及使用帮助文档等都是提升用户体验的重要方面。
通过学习这个实例,读者不仅可以掌握Python实现办公自动化的基本技巧,而且能够更加深刻地理解程序设计与数据处理在实际工作中的应用价值。随着人工智能和大数据技术的发展,利用Python等编程语言实现办公自动化已成为提高工作效率和减少重复劳动的重要途径。
相关推荐





















芝麻粒儿
- 粉丝: 6w+
最新资源
- 微信小程序实现电子优惠券领取功能
- UbiquaToolbox_1.3版本发布与Ubilogix 1.3.2145分析
- 一步到位的vsftpd配置与部署指南
- Resin服务器Linux版本特性与应用
- 星巴克小程序开发与设计全解析
- Atheros AR7241芯片数据手册解读
- GOF设计模式与设计模式精解中英文高清文档
- 提供免费专业短网址生成服务,API接口稳定可靠
- TradeX-TPS:免费的自动交易插件深度解析
- 蓝牙4.0学习案例:新手使用教程与详细注释
- 探索jquery-i18n-properties插件的本地化功能
- SwitchHosts!:Mac平台上的免费开源hosts管理工具
- JPinyin 1.0:高效汉字转拼音及多音字识别工具
- ODAC9.3.8d7-xe6安装教程详解
- SpringBoot实现微信扫码登录的Web端项目指南
- Xshell与Xftp:Linux远程管理必备工具介绍
- HTML5《欢乐斗地主》完整人机对弈源代码
- 探索ffmpeg3.4.1 Win32开发包的核心组件
- Odoo 8.0企业资源计划(ERP)操作手册
- Discuz论坛快速部署教程与应用
- IntelliJ IDEA优化配置详解:图文教程与资源整理
- Victoria v4.35 - SSD硬盘快速修复与检测工具
- Greenplum角色权限与客户端认证管理教程
- FileZilla 3.4.0 版本支持XP和Win7系统